Machine Operating Instructions a: Plug the machine’s power cord into a 220V outlet and let the machine heat up for 3 minutes. b: Load the bonding thread into the machine’s installation ring, and use a small threading needle to thread the hot-melt thread through the heating tube from the top. C: Before using the machine, apply a few drops of dishwashing liquid or sewing machine oil to the sponge next to the bonding roller at the bottom of the machine. This effectively prevents the hot-melt thread from sticking to the bonding roller. D: Hold the black handle of the veneer splicer, align the arrow on the front of the machine with the veneer joint to be spliced, and position the machine’s bonding roller and pressure roller to press down on the veneer. Push the machine forward. You will see the heating tube oscillating rhythmically. If the gap between the veneers is large, apply appropriate pressure to the pressure wheel to ensure a tight joint; if the veneers are closely aligned, reduce the pressure on the pressure wheel accordingly. By adjusting this pressure, you can achieve a beautiful joint. E: Cutting the thread. Once a joint is complete, lift the machine about 15 cm with your right hand. Position it to the left or right of the joint, pinch the glue thread, and gently pull it backward in the opposite direction of the joint. The thread will break, and you can begin joining the next joint.
